Article Overview

Proper protective measures for fiber optic cable installation include personal protective equipment, safe handling of fiber scraps, adherence to regulatory standards, and careful site preparation to prevent injury and maintain cable integrity.

Personal Protective Equipment (PPE)

Fiber optic installation requires comprehensive PPE to protect against physical, chemical, and optical hazards. Recommended gear includes:

  • Safety glasses or goggles to prevent eye injury from fiber shards or accidental laser exposure .
  • Cut-resistant gloves to handle cables and tools safely .
  • Disposable aprons or protective clothing to prevent fiber particles from contaminating clothing and being ingested or carried home .
  • Respirators or dust masks when working in dusty environments or with chemical adhesives .

Handling Fiber Scraps and Chemicals

Fiber scraps are extremely sharp and can cause splinters, so they must be collected in sealed containers and disposed of properly . Cleaning chemicals and adhesives used during splicing or termination should be handled with care, following manufacturer safety instructions and using adequate ventilation .

Site Preparation and Installation Safety

  • Conduct a site survey to identify hazards and optimal cable routes .
  • Locate underground utilities before digging to prevent accidental damage or injury .
  • Use adequate lighting and ventilation in work areas, especially for splicing and termination .
  • Avoid coiling or bending cables beyond the minimum bend radius to prevent damage .
  • For direct-buried installations, use proper figure-eight coiling techniques and avoid automated machines that may exceed tension or bend limits .

Regulatory Compliance

  • Follow local, state, and national electrical and safety codes, including OSHA standards where applicable .
  • Adhere to manufacturer specifications for cable handling, tension limits, and installation methods .
  • Ensure that only qualified personnel perform installation, splicing, and testing tasks .

Additional Best Practices

  • Disconnect power sources before working near energized equipment .
  • Keep food and beverages away from work areas to prevent ingestion of fiber particles .
  • Use traffic cones or barriers when working near roads or public areas to protect both workers and the public .
  • Maintain frequent clamping intervals for vertical installations to prevent cable sagging or long-term stress . By following these protective requirements, fiber optic cable installations can be performed safely, minimizing the risk of injury and ensuring the long-term reliability of the network infrastructure .
